1.  Anemone ‘Wild Swan’ –  Zone 5 Special award winner at the 2011 Chelsea Flower Show, this vigorous hybrid deserves to become well known.  With A. rupicola as the female parent, it exhibits continuous flowering starting in mid-June, lasting until mid-November frost.  Not many perennials offer that length of show!
